Post by: Antag on January 20, 2009, 10:59:59 AM
Liked the Matt Tuck Jackson.

Interesting that according to the vid it ships "with an SKB hardcase".  Some of the other Japanese Jacksons inexplicably don't come with a case - OK, an SL3 would fit in most strat cases but WHY would anyone pay >£700 for an RR24 or a Phil Demmel KV then stuff it in a gigbag?!?  A case to fit either of them properly would be very hard (& expensive) to find....
